The first book in an epic new dark academia romantasy, perfect for fans of the Zodiac Academy and Atlas Six series, about a young woman named Summer Tuatha De Daanan who enrolls at the magical Avalon University, where she must uncover the secrets of her past, find the mysterious benefactor who paved her way, and stop a sadistic killer who threatens to drench Avalon in blood. Fear, Fury and Fire. To Know is Not Enough. Power flows through the ancient halls of Avalon University like a neverending flood. Admission to the elite institution enables students to hone their magic under the watchful eye of their icy headmaster. Summer Tuatha De Daanan planned to slide through her tenure at Avalon, unnoticed and inconspicuous. She has no interest in learning more about her past or why someone applied to the school on her behalf. Her emotional walls keep everyone at bay, and her sharp tongue makes people give her a wide berth. Yet, despite her best attempts, her emotional armor begins to melt from her feral vampire roommate to the angelic senior who is never dissuaded by her feigning disinterest. Maybe this could be good for her, a new life. Yet, dark secrets lurk in the halls of Avalon, and soon those same halls are drenched in blood. Summer finds herself as the obsession of the sadistic stalker with the warning: Seven lessons to learn. With the help of her new friends, she races against the clock to solve the mystery, hoping to save lives and catch the killer before it's too late.

"[Thank you Simon Maverick for a gifted advance review copy of Blood & Betrayals] Reading Blood & Betrayals is like eating a massive bowl of ice cream - It’s so darn sweet and hits the craving just right, but at the end, you feel sick to your stomach. Characters: A powerful FMC with fae blood, trust issues, and little self worth. An MMC who is a literal angel. He is the whip cream and cherry on top. A BFF vampire baddie who would unalive anyone threatening our FMCs chance at happiness. And a shadow stalker who is a red flag romantic. About: Summer, our fae(ish?) FMC raised by mortals, finds herself attending Avalon University as she seeks safety from a stalker ex who wants to exploit her for her powers. At Avalon, she is thrown into learning about magical runes, different immortal species and their realms, combat, etc. Along the way she finds herself a BFF vampire roomie (Alice) we are all jealous of, a yummy soon-to-be archangel MMC (Connor) who is utterly obsessed with her (and who we are also all jealous of). This book is full of academia, secrets, trust issues, and foreshadowing you won’t pay attention to until it’s too late because of the numerous hot and steamy scenes that divert your full attention. Did I mention there are murders happening on campus of girls who all look like Summer? Oh yeah… there’s that too. Thoughts: Yes. I enjoyed this book. I was on the fence for the first 150 pages, but once everything was set in place and the academic fantasy world was built, I really got into it. I thought the student “idgaf” vibes were fun and the side characters were stellar. I’m not one for cinnamon roll MMCs, but I see you, Connor Morningstar. I’m sticking to my thoughts of this book giving off Zodiac Academy, Nightshade, and Bound in Blood vibes. I do wish the book was shorter by 100 pages or so. The repetition was not needed for me to experience the same emotional impact at the end, and the world was already well built early on in the story. That being said, Sorrow & Strangers (9/8/26) will be high on my anticipated releases. Tropes: x Fantasy Academia x Murder Mystery x Found Family x Stalker ["
